Choice Review

This is the first English edition of an aging but still standard and useful German textbook for students of engineering and applied mathematics, which has now seen at least 6 editions during the last 30 years. The original title is explicit: Differential Equations for Engineers, but the reader of the English translation is not forewarned of the book's special nature: it is excellent for elementary reference in applied differential equations. Neither formal nor deep, the book covers a vast array of different sources, problems, ideas, and techniques that anyone using differential equations would consult with profit. Collatz is an eminent authority in the field. The English translation is awkward at times and there are great many typographical errors, but there is also additional new material added specifically for this edition. A valuable book for undergraduate libraries. The most nearly comparable US book is probably W.E. Boyce and R.C. DiPrima, Elementary Differential Equations and Boundary Value Problems (4th ed., 1986), but its purpose is not so clearly the applications of the subject.-S. Puckette, University of the South
